On Season 0 Episode 1 of Directorial Debuts, we're reviewing 1996's 'The Pallbearer,' the first feature film from Matt Reeves ('The Batman,' 'Cloverfield,' 'Dawn of/War for the Planet of the Apes').
We talk about how the film's comedic and dramatic sensibilities never entirely mesh, how much it feels like a 'Friends' episode, and where it fits into Matt Reeves' filmography.
